This book is now out of stock. It has been reissued in a new edition by McNidder & Grace in March 2016. Copies are available through bookstores, Amazon and on this website. A Kindle version is also available.

Foreword by Sir Paul McCartney.

The official history of the Cavern, published by SAF. Over 300 performers and Cavern staff have been interviewed for the book and much original research is included in the text.

“We came down from Newcastle to Liverpool in a little van in 1963 and we carried our own gear into the Cavern for a lunchtime session. We were very nervous about playing there and I said to a girl in a duffle coat who was watching us, ‘Do you think they’ll like rhythm and blues here?’ ‘Like it?’ she said, ‘We invented it.’”(Alan Price of the Animals)
